  1. The Secret Heart is a 1946 American drama film directed by Robert Z. Leonard and starring Claudette Colbert, Walter Pidgeon and June Allyson. Plot [ edit ] Lee ( Claudette Colbert ) is engaged to marry Larry Addams ( Richard Derr ), a spendthrift widower with two children, son Chase ( Robert Sterling ) and daughter Penny ( June Allyson ).

  7. The Secret Heart concerns stepmother Claudette Colbert concerned for the welfare of her two stepchildren, Robert Sterling and June Allyson, particularly Allyson. June is a talented pianist but she's increasingly withdrawing from the world citing a heart condition that cardiologists can't find a reason for.
